The impurities Al,Ca,Ti,B,P etc in metallurgical grade silicon(MG-Si)can be effectively removed by refining using molten slag based CaO-SiO_2,and it is especially effective for boron removal.The experiments of boron removal were studied using CaO-SiO_2 binary slag in induction furnace.The results showed that the distribution coefficient of boron(L_B)between slag and silicon increased with more proportion of CaO/SiO_2(mass%).It was advantaged to boron removal for higher basicity of slag,so the boron in MG-Si was reduced from 18ppmw to 1.4ppmw with the addition of Li_2O and K_2O to Ca0-SiO_2 slag.The proportion of SiO_2 in slag affected the oxidizing capacity of slag,which reduced the efficiency of boron removal.
